UFC: Heavyweight Champ Cain Velasquez Targeting Fall, Stadium Show Return

Dana BeckerApr 29, 2011

For Ultimate Fighting Championship's heavyweight champion, Cain Velasquez, the long and painful road to recovery now has a light at the end of the tunnel.

Speaking with reporters recently at a UFC press conference, president Dana White stated that Velasquez is right on track from shoulder surgery to return to the cage in October.

"Cain's good. He's coming along great," White told MMAWeekly.com. "He's actually going to be here (in Toronto for UFC 129: St. Pierre vs. Shields)."

Velasquez, 9-0 in his career, was last seen defeating Brock Lesnar for the heavyweight title in Anaheim, Calif., in 2010. Now, he is preparing to meet either Lesnar in a rematch or contender Junior Dos Santos.

Both Lesnar and Dos Santos are currently coaching teams on The Ultimate Fighter, and will meet in June to decide the No. 1 contender.

White went on to talk about the possibility that the heavyweight title showdown could be set inside of another stadium, bringing to life a UFC event at Dallas Cowboys Stadium.

“I think stadium shows are going to be one off shows.  Every time there’s a huge, great fight, I think GSP (Georges St. Pierre) vs. Anderson Silva if that fight happened, would be a stadium show.  Depending on who wins out of Dos Santos and Lesnar against our heavyweight champion, could be a big fight, so who knows,” White stated.
